Hampshire's Fletcha Middleton scored his maiden century on Australian soil when he made 103 for his adopted Melbourne club Fitzroy-Doncaster's 50-run victory over Northcote in the Victoria Premier League at the Bill Lawry Oval.
The Durley-based 21-year old made 103, including a six and 13 fours, as F-D made 207-5 off 50 overs.
He later took a catch as Northhcote were dismissed for 157.
